Ten people to hospital after accident on E6 – news Oslo and Viken – Local news, TV and radio

Ten people have been taken to hospital after one or two accidents on the E6 in Råde. This is what operations manager in the police Atle Vesttorp says to news. – There have been three cars involved. Ten people have been transported to Kalnes. We have not received any feedback on the degree of damage to those involved as of now, says the operations manager. The accident occurred around 3 p.m. At 16.18 the police report that the E6 is open in both directions. – It is very unclear, but there must be two different accidents. One in the northbound direction and one in the southbound direction, says duty manager at the 110 switchboard Leif Høyland. Østfold Hospital confirms that ten people have been transported to Kalnes. – It is the severity of the injured persons that determines where they are transported, says communications manager Ingrid Trømborg. Reduced accessibility – There are many people on the move. Up north, quite a long queue has already formed. Those who get there must expect delays, says traffic operator Hans Are Dahl. In the northbound direction, traffic is directed by E6 and onto the exit ramp. In the southbound direction, one of two lanes must be closed. It should not be particularly slippery on the spot. – Based on what we can see on camera, it is bare and wet, says the traffic operator.
